Description

In this episode we talk to ‘the girl who silenced the world for five minutes’, Severn Cullis-Suzuki. 
 
At just twelve years old Severn stunned the 1992 UN Earth Summit with a passionate speech about the growing environmental crisis. 
 
Known as ‘yesterday’s Greta Thunberg’, Severn didn’t pull any punches in her criticism of the world leaders present.
 
Now that more than thirty years have passed we ask Severn how her life has been shaped by those five minutes.
 
We discuss how our childhood choices can influence our whole lives (hey Harry Potter!), how ‘warrior’ Greta is picking up the eco baton despite the trolls, and how Severn almost gave birth in front of a film crew, all thanks to her dad!

James and Oliver Phelps (aka Fred and George Weasley) talk to a star-studded selection of friends, colleagues and personal heroes who stepped into the limelight at a young age, and find out what “normal” means to them. As identical twins who grew up on the Harry Potter film set as Fred and George Weasley, you could never say that the pair had a “normal” start to life. But recently, they’ve been thinking: what does “normal” mean anyway?
